Sharpness Menu
You can set the level of sharpness in the images taken with your camcorder. The sharpness level
dictates if the edges of objects in the image are more or less distinct.
The Sharpness Menu Options include:
Sharp
Normal (Default)
Soft
Exposure Menu
The Exposure setting helps you control the amount of light that enters your camcorder’s lens. This
setting should be adjusted when the environment is lighter or darker than normal.
When the environment has more light than is needed, reduce the exposure setting (by using the
negative - count) to reduce the amount of light allowed into the lens by your camcorder.
If the environment has less light (darker) than is needed, increase the exposure setting (by using
the positive + count) to increase the amount of light allowed into the lens by your camcorder.
The Exposure Menu Options include:
+3 Lightest
-1 Dark
+2 Lighter
-2 Darker
+1 Light
-3 Darkest
0 Normal (Default)
ISO Menu
The ISO menu allows you to set the level of sensitivity that your camcorder has to light in the
surrounding environment. When the ISO level is increased, the image sensor in your camcorder will be
more sensitive to light and allow you to capture images in lower-light situations. The higher sensitivity
to light however, may reduce the quality of the images that are taken.
